One of the standout features of Grapevine’s real estate market is the abundance of homes showcasing the Craftsman architectural style. Characterized by their warm, inviting aesthetics, Craftsman homes are known for their distinctive low-pitched roofs, exposed rafters, and extensive use of natural materials. These residences often feature spacious front porches, handcrafted woodwork, and built-in furniture, creating a cozy and welcoming atmosphere.
